Far away in the western mountains of Tanzania at the border to Rwanda, the whole area had never a chance to receive ever a binding to the public electricity supply. Electricity however is the engine for the development of rural regions and makes economic progress only possible. The availability of light and communication improve the quality of life and e.g. prevent the migration from the land and their negative effects.
With support of the Luxembourgish Ministry, the aid organization AMU (www.amu.lu) assigned the SOLARtec to the production of a solar supported power supply to the rural electrification of a complete village.

The special building method of the mobile IPS® technique centre guarantees low and continuous interior temperatures, also during strong sun exposure at extreme locations. The dust proof and multi-level venting system flows around the inserted components with air-conditioned interior air, whereby optimal operating conditions are reached. Thus the working life of the battery plants of up to 10 years becomes possible.

High-quality solar and movable floor racks modules, specially designed by SOLARtec, produce energy from the sun and led by ground cable into the IPS® technique centre.
There it is stored either in the battery plant or converted directly from inverters into electrical alternating current and fed into the backbone network. Thus normal commercial electrical appliances without expensive re-equipment can be operated.
The IPS® stores solar energy in battery plants, converts this into alternating current, regulates, steers and distributes automatically with an high-efficient energy management the electric current to individual electric circuits. The IPS® concept uses during bad weather phases a „back-up“ system. This can be an existing external Diesel generator or an optionally available internal load generator.

The general concept of the IPS® makes it possible that the conventional generators contribute only to a maximum of 3 to 7% to the covering of the annual energy requirement. This saves to a large extend fuel and costs and reduces the CO2-emmission. The entire plant data can be supervised from the distance over a standardised modem (GPRS).
